    We are coming Blizzard Beach tomorrow AM and wanted to confirm if we are able to bring our wagon to lug our stuff. It is a small collapsible style. I know they aren’t allowed in the main theme parks, but they are allowed at Disney spring so wanted to check

    Good morning, Naketrice! I hope this gets to you in time before you head to Disney's Blizzard Beach Water Park. You are sure to have a splashtastic day there zipping down all of the attractions. Make sure you bring your waterproof sunscreen and water bottles because it looks to be a scorcher today! The water parks have their own refillable mugs, so my kids actually prefer to grab those so they can get the uniquely designed ones.

    Walt Disney World Resort did recently clarify in their Property Rules to address the use of wagons and wagon strollers, and also modified the sizing of approved strollers. Per the Prohibited Items list within the Walt Disney World Resort Property Rules, wagons are not allowed in the theme parks nor water parks. Looks like you will want to keep your collapsible wagon at home to rest while you splash it up. There are keyless lockers found right near the entrance to the water park for storing any belongings you may want to keep track of or keep safe. Two sizes of lockers are currently offered - a standard 12.5" x 10" x 17" that rents for $10 per day, and a larger 15.5" x 13" x 17" that rents for $15 per day. These are the current prices I have listed, but they are subject to change at any time.
